Chipotle in Adobo Sauce
Chipotle in adobo sauce is a key ingredient that elevates this dish. The chipotle peppers, which are smoke-dried jalapeños, deliver a rich, smoky flavor with a hint of heat. The adobo sauce, a tangy blend of tomatoes, vinegar, garlic, and spices, adds depth and complexity to the marinade. This ingredient not only enhances the chicken’s flavor but also infuses the entire dish with its unique taste.

Step-by-Step Guide to Preparing the Marinade
To create the marinade for the chicken, you will need the following ingredients:
– Chipotle in adobo sauce
– Olive oil
– Fresh lime juice
– Garlic powder
– Cumin
– Salt
– Pepper
Instructions:
1. Combine Ingredients: In a mixing bowl, combine 2 to 3 tablespoons of chipotle in adobo sauce with 2 tablespoons of olive oil. Add the juice of one lime, 1 teaspoon of garlic powder, 1 teaspoon of cumin, and salt and pepper to taste. Whisk the ingredients together until well blended.
2. Adjust Spice Levels: If you prefer a milder flavor, use less chipotle sauce or add a bit of honey to balance the heat. For those who enjoy a kick, feel free to increase the amount of chipotle.
3. Marinate the Chicken: Place your chicken breasts in a resealable plastic bag or a shallow dish. Pour the marinade over the chicken, ensuring it is well-coated. Seal the bag or cover the dish and refrigerate.
4. Recommended Marinating Time: For optimal flavor absorption, marinate the chicken for at least 30 minutes. However, for best results, aim for 2 to 4 hours. You can even marinate overnight for a more intense flavor.

Instructions for Proper Handling and Cutting Techniques
To prepare the sweet potatoes for your bowls, follow these steps:
1. Choose Your Sweet Potatoes: Select firm, smooth sweet potatoes without any blemishes. The number you need will depend on the number of servings you are preparing.
2. Wash and Peel: Thoroughly wash the sweet potatoes under running water to remove any dirt. Using a vegetable peeler, peel the skin off, or leave the skin on for added texture and nutrients.
3. Cut into Cubes: Cut the sweet potatoes into even-sized cubes, about 1 inch in size. This ensures they cook uniformly and allows for a crispy exterior while remaining tender on the inside.
4. Cooking Method: Sweet potatoes can be roasted, steamed, or boiled. For roasting, pre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C), toss the cubes with olive oil, salt, and pepper, and spread them on a baking sheet. Roast for 25-30 minutes or until they are golden brown and fork-tender.

Best Practices for Roasting
Proper roasting technique ensures your sweet potatoes are perfectly caramelized and tender. Here are some essential tips:
Oven Preheating for Even Cooking
– Preheat Your Oven: Always pre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) before placing the sweet potatoes inside. A hot oven is essential for achieving that desirable crispy exterior while keeping the inside soft and fluffy.
Importance of Spreading Potatoes in a Single Layer
– Single Layer Spacing: When placing the seasoned sweet potatoes on a baking sheet, make sure they are spread out in a single layer. Overcrowding can lead to steaming instead of roasting, preventing that beautiful caramelization. Use two baking sheets if necessary to ensure even cooking.
Cooking the Chicken
Now that your sweet potatoes are ready for roasting, let’s focus on the chicken. The Zesty Chipotle Chicken can be prepared using different methods, each producing delicious results.
Overview of Cooking Methods: Grilling vs. Pan-Searing
1. Grilling: Grilling the chicken provides a lovely char and smoky flavor.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at and cook the chicken for about 6-7 minutes per side, depending on thickness. This method allows excess fat to drip away, making the chicken lean and flavorful.
2. Pan-Searing: If you prefer cooking indoors, pan-searing is a great option. Heat a t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Cook the chicken for approximately 5-6 minutes on each side until golden brown. This method retains more moisture and can provide a delicious crust if done correctly.
Tips for Assessing Doneness
Using a meat thermometer is the best way to ensure your chicken is cooked to perfection. Here are some key points to keep in mind:
– Internal Temperature: Chicken should reach an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) to be safe for consumption. Insert the thermometer into the thickest part of the chicken for an accurate reading.
– Visual Cues: If you don’t have a thermometer, look for clear juices when you cut into the chicken; any pinkness indicates it needs more cooking.
Discussing Resting Time
After cooking, allow the chicken to rest for about 5 minutes before slicing. This resting period is crucial as it allows the juices to redistribute throughout the meat, resulting in a moist and flavorful chicken. Cutting too soon will lead to dryness, so be patient!
Assembling the Bowls
The final step is assembling your Zesty Chipotle Chicken Sweet Potato Bowls. This is where you can get creative and make the dish visually appealing.
Creative Ways to Layer Ingredients
1. Base Layer: Start with a generous scoop of roasted sweet potatoes as your base. Their vibrant orange color will set the stage for a colorful meal.
2. Chicken Placement: Slice the rested chicken and layer it atop the sweet potatoes. The beautiful golden-brown sear will contrast nicely against the sweetness of the potatoes.
Importance of Balance: Combining Flavors and Textures
Aim for a balance of flavors and textures in each bowl:
– Fresh Elements: Add a handful of leafy greens like spinach or arugula for freshness and crunch. Their slight bitterness will complement the sweetness of the potatoes.
– Creamy Elements: Incorporate a dollop of Greek yogurt or a drizzle of tahini dressing to add creaminess, which helps mellow the heat from the chipotle seasoning.
Enhancing the Dish with Toppings
Finish your bowl with toppings that enhance both flavor and presentation:
– Fresh Herbs: Sprinkle with chopped cilantro for a fresh, zesty flavor that brightens the dish.
– Feta Cheese: Crumbled feta adds a salty, creamy contrast that pairs wonderfully with the sweet and spicy ingredients.
– Lime Wedges: Don’t forget lime wedges. A squeeze of lime over the top will add a burst of acidity that ties all the flavors together.
